Artist Bio:
Las Vegas native Anu~Sun is a BMI artist/ songwriter whose music offers an eclectic blend of Hip-Hop, Soul and Jazz. Being a drummer & godson of Jazz legend Lionel Hampton, one can easily understand why Anu's love for music runs so deep.
In 2006 Anu's music video "Soul Brotha" was included in BETJ's (now Centric) "Top 50 videos of 2006." The artist was also featured on the network's programs "The J List" & "Chonicles of the Underground."
To date Anu has opened for such reputable artist as Dwele, Bilal Oliver, Talib Kweli, Pharaoh Monch, Kid Cudi, Amel Laurrieux & Raheem DeVaughn.
In his sophomore release "The Adventures of Mr. Las Vegas" Anu portrays himself as a futuristic Vegas showman ready to strut his stuff. The project is soulful hip-hop infused with a pop twist that renders itself to Maxwell (if he did more hip-hop tunes). The album features collaborations with Robert Glasper, Omar Lyefook, Chris "Daddy" Dave & DoItAll Dupri (of Lordz of the Underground).
